ChatGPT from OpenAIFor a local gym website targeting fitness enthusiasts and individuals interested in health and wellness, it's important to choose a color scheme that reflects energy, vitality, and motivation while also promoting a sense of trust and reliability. Here's a suggested color scheme along with its rationale:
Primary Color: Green
- Green is often associated with health, nature, and growth, making it an ideal choice for a gym website.
- It symbolizes balance, harmony, and vitality, which aligns well with the goals of a fitness-focused platform.
- Green also promotes a sense of safety and trust, important for users considering joining a gym.
- It's a soothing color that can help users feel relaxed and rejuvenated, enhancing their overall experience.
Secondary Color: Blue
- Blue evokes feelings of trust, professionalism, and dependability, making it a great choice to complement the primary green.
- It's also associated with stability and reliability, which can instill confidence in users when considering their fitness journey.
- Blue is known to have a calming effect, which can help users feel at ease when browsing the website or engaging with its content.
Accent Color: Orange
- Orange is a vibrant and energetic color that adds a pop of excitement to the color scheme.
- It's often associated with enthusiasm, action, and determination, motivating users to take the next step in their fitness journey.
- Orange can also stimulate creativity and encourage users to engage with the website's interactive features or sign up for classes and programs.
Neutral Color: White
- White serves as a clean and minimalist backdrop, allowing the other colors to stand out and the content to be easily readable.
- It symbolizes purity and simplicity, reflecting the transparency and clarity that users expect when searching for gym-related information.
- White also promotes a sense of spaciousness and openness, creating a welcoming and inviting atmosphere for visitors.
